    Oven Baked BBQ Chicken

    Easy Oven-Baked BBQ Chicken

    My TX Kitchen
    No ratings yet
    Print Recipe Pin Recipe
    Prep Time 5 mins
    Cook Time 1 hr
    Total Time 1 hr 5 mins
    Course Main Course

    Ingredients
      

    • 3 Chicken Breasts skin on
    • 2 Tbsp. Olive Oil
    • ½ tsp. Smoked Paprika
    • ¼ tsp. Salt
    • ¼ tsp. Pepper
    • ½ cup BBQ Sauce

    Instructions
     

    • Preheat oven to 350F. Place chicken in baking dish and rub with olive oil. Sprinkle with paprika, salt and pepper.
    • Bake for 30 minutes. Remove from oven and brush chicken with your favorite BBQ Sauce. Return to oven and bake for 20-30 more minutes, or until internal temperature reaches 165F. Remove from oven and top with additional BBQ sauce.
